My first CD-ROM adventure
Playing this was the first time I ever felt pulled into a game and part of it.
It was the first ‘talkie’ I ever played; the voices were brilliant and the music was the usual “Indy fare - loved it!
The puzzles were challenging without being too difficult, especially the different stone challenges with the little spinning device provided.
I also enjoyed that you had three ways to play the game, after the initial act - wits, fists, or team. I confess that originally I only ever played as the team choice and didn’t do the other two until many years later.
